CEO and Team Lead

Eva Muraya

Eva Muraya is the Founder and CEO of BSD Group, a regional award-winning brand strategy and communications company. It comprises four companies: Brand Strategy & Design Limited, Avid Public Relations Ltd, Whiteboard Advertising Limited and Brandquad Africa Limited, a knowledge sharing and talent development consultancy.

Eva, a serial entrepreneur with more than 20 years industry experience in brand communications, having managed the brand development, refresh and launch programs for local, regional and global companies. Her expertise is in Brand Repositioning & Alignment, Brand Sustainability, Capital Markets Communications, Crisis Communications, Internal Brand Engagement, Customer Centricity, Media Relations Strategy, Stakeholder Management, Corporate and Product PR and Entrepreneurship. She has been recognized both nationally and internationally for her business innovation and leadership.

Head of Finance and Administration

Esther Chege

Esther Chege has extensive experience in finance and accounting field working in various capacities. Her expertise spans across financial management, audit, investment and corporate finance. She is responsible for financial and risk management, financial reporting and strategic planning at BSD Group.

Previously, she worked for IwayAfrica Group, an ICT based company with market presence in 44 countries in Africa. During this period, Esther was instrumental in the design and implementation of the group billing system, perfecting corporate governances and compliance for Kenya and Tanzania operation and played a pivotal role in Group mergers and acquisition transactions.

She holds a Master in Science (Finance & Investment) from University of Nairobi, B. Com (Finance) and CPA (K).
She is a registered member of ICPAK.

Associate, Market Research

Edna Thiong’o

Edna’s specialties: Market and Social Research, Training, Consultancy in Marketing and Brand strategy and Strategic Planning

Edna possess over 12 years experience in marketing, market and social research, management training, brand strategy, customer experience consulting in both public and private sector.

She is a founder and Managing Director of Breakthrough Consulting Ltd, a full service Market and Social Research Agency operating in East and Central Africa offering management training and Strategic Planning for organisations. She recently authored a book ‘Tea with Mom-Stories of Mothers’

Edna is also a lecturer of B.Com & Msc. Consumer Behaviour at University of Nairobi – School of Business.

Organizational Performance Specialist

Caroline Karangi

Caroline Karangi is Lead, Organizational Performance Specialist at BSD Group and Customer a Customer Experience training facilitator at Brandquad Africa Limited. A consultant with over 15 years of practical work experience gathered in the areas of Leadership, Strategy, organizational development, and Human Resource strategy, she has built progressive experience in Talent Management and Performance improvement programs with an emphasis on excellence models.

Caroline’s key competencies include facilitating organizational change initiatives, Strategy development and deployment, Leadership and Management Development programs, Executive placements among other consulting assignments.

Among her most notable achievements is establishing a training institution for Kenya Transport association (KTA) under the auspices of a USAID funded project. She has also worked as Senior VP Human Resource and Administration at the Frontier Services Group (FSG)- a Multinational Logistics Company, where she restructured the Phoenix Aviation, one of the subsidiaries of the company.

Caroline is a senior facilitator in leadership and management development as well as business skills for SME’s. She has developed curriculum and trained many companies in management and is always looking for ways of improving business practice and helping business owners reach their utmost potential.
